The elderly constitute a high-risk group in which the benefit of treatment of hypertension is now obvious. The initial drug should be a low-dose diuretic, followed by a beta-blocker. At present there are no data favoring the use of an ultra low-dose diuretic, such as 12.5 mg hydrochlorothiazide, unless there is coexisting prediabetes or gout.
